Transaction cefab9114b33687e0f48b6d1f67b538185ae7ccd80e452fe17f846c0e9e23ecc
1 Input
1 Output
-
cefab9114b33687e0f48b6d1f67b538185ae7ccd80e452fe17f846c0e9e23ecc:0
- value
- 20244235
- script pubkey
- OP_0 OP_PUSHBYTES_20 b063e24ae280804fdac0aeb7b8cfba3ec01ab09d
- address
- bc1qkp37yjhzszqylkkq46mm3na68mqp4vyazxv92u